Transaction 4c73cb827872b35945b7a97f6938b0c29523d7e66cf3c94dbb1728d1d285f220
4 Input
2 Outputs
- 4c73cb827872b35945b7a97f6938b0c29523d7e66cf3c94dbb1728d1d285f220:0
- 4c73cb827872b35945b7a97f6938b0c29523d7e66cf3c94dbb1728d1d285f220:1
value 129000000
address 1KLiC3YEbVfpmruC6igFUNu7ci8zfPgtYL
value 24948447
address 3DCjr4B6r2t46jYJWBhx98hDNurvhs7Z2a